Default Online Travel Show - Exploring New Jersey with Laura Crockett

Well it's up and finally announced - "AboutNewJersey.com's Exploring New Jersey with Laura Crockett" online travel show. This is somethign I am very excited about and hope you all enjoy it. This has been a plan of mine since 1997 - of ultimately bringing NJ travel show to the web. Let's face it - NJ isn't covered to much on the standard travel shows, and many people have no idea what NJ is like. This is a way for me to showcase NJ through video and sound, providing interviews, behind the scenes look and so much more.

So I was just wondering what people's thoughts are. What would you like to see? What do you think of the idea? I know we have to work on the sound a bit. We had tested out the mic, but not in the conditions of noisy Fright Fest. We have a different mic that we may be a bit better for noisy conditions like that.

Our next episode will be "Museums of New Jersey" which will highlight about five or six musuems in the state. So far we are lined up for Zimmerli & Noyes Museums. We want to include Newark Museum, Morris Museum, possibly Morven or Princeton University's Art Museum. I would also like to include - "African Art Museum of the S.M.A. Fathers" in Tenafly.

This is just going to be art/natural history museums right now. In a future episide we plan on having a "Fun for Kids" which will include some Children's Museums and Aquariums. Then once spring hits, we'll get with the outdoor amusement parks and so forth. We'll also be including some town tours.
